What hoteliers love
The software's automated payment processing feature is praised for handling payments, security deposits, and chargebacks. Users appreciate how it mini... The software's automated payment processing feature is praised for handling payments, security deposits, and chargebacks. Users appreciate how it minimizes fraud and error, saving time and reducing labor costs. Payment automation facilitates smoother operations and enhances financial security for both hotels and guests.
ChargeAutomation simplifies the check-in process with its robust contactless solution. Reviews frequently highlight how the system allows guests to co... ChargeAutomation simplifies the check-in process with its robust contactless solution. Reviews frequently highlight how the system allows guests to complete check-in remotely, reducing front desk traffic and wait times. This feature is especially beneficial in minimizing manual work, improving operational efficiency, and creating a better guest experience.
While support is generally praised for being responsive and helpful, a few reviews noted the need for improvements in response time and additional sup... While support is generally praised for being responsive and helpful, a few reviews noted the need for improvements in response time and additional support personnel. Good support is crucial for resolving issues quickly, thereby affecting the overall experience.
Where hoteliers push back
A critical point raised by some users is the need for more customization options. Reviews mention limitations in the ability to customize the guest po... A critical point raised by some users is the need for more customization options. Reviews mention limitations in the ability to customize the guest portal, email formats, and other interfaces. This lack of flexibility can impact how well the software meets specific needs of different properties.
Although several reviews highlight how ChargeAutomation seamlessly integrates with Property Management Systems (PMS), there are also some criticisms a... Although several reviews highlight how ChargeAutomation seamlessly integrates with Property Management Systems (PMS), there are also some criticisms about its PMS connectivity. Users report issues like synchrony problems and the need for more flexible information transfer capabilities.

The HT Score is a composite ranking that considers 4 criteria groups and over a dozen variables to help hoteliers objectively compare hotel technology products. ChargeAutomation has an HT Score of 24 and Aimopark has 0. Here is how the score is calculated.
| Criteria Group | Weight | What It Measures |
|---|---|---|
| Customer Ratings & Reviews |
|
How highly do users recommend this product? Ratings Score, Review Volume, Share of Voice, Review Depth, Review Recency, Success Stories ▾ The most heavily weighted factor. Analyzes average satisfaction ratings (likelihood to recommend, ease of use, support, ROI), total review count relative to category peers, review recency (at least 20 reviews in the trailing 6 months), and share of voice across unique hotel clients to detect selection bias. |
| Partner Ecosystem |
|
How highly do tech partners recommend this company? Partner Recommendations, Integration Quantity, Integration Quality ▾ Evaluates partner recommendations as expert votes of confidence, the number of verified integrations, and ecosystem quality — the average HT Scores of integration partners. Products with higher-quality integration ecosystems are more likely to deliver a connected tech stack. |
| Customer Centricity |
|
How customer-centric is this organization? Certified Support, Review Consistency, Profile Completeness ▾ Assesses whether the company has earned HTR Customer Support Certification, maintains consistent review collection over time (an indicator of feedback-driven culture), and keeps product profiles complete with capabilities, screenshots, pricing, and features. |
| Reach, Staying Power & Resources |
|
How extensive is this company's reach and resourcing? Geographic Reach, Staying Power, Company Resources, Trending Score ▾ Measures global presence (countries and regions served), years in business as a stability proxy, team headcount as a resource proxy, and a trending score based on trailing-twelve-month buyer inquiries, reviews, partner recommendations, and press activity. |
Customer ratings and reviews are by far the most important factor in the HT Score algorithm. HTR does not accept payment for higher rankings. All reviews are verified — only hotel industry practitioners with confirmed affiliations can submit ratings. View full HT Score methodology →
